Alexander Hamilton Bridge Temporary Works Element Print E-mail
On October 12, 2011, Mr. John S. Deerkoski, P.E., S.E., P.P. of John S. Deerkoski, P.E. & Associates presented a technical lecture on the temporary works elements of Alexander Hamilton Bridge. The Alexander Hamilton Bridge renovation project was the largest dollar value contract New York State let to date.

Columbia University's Northwest Corner Building Print E-mail
Columbia University Northwest Corner Building On June 22, 2011, Mr. Daniel Brodkin, P.E. of ARUP presented a technical lecture to the Structures Group on a new construction of Northwest Corner Building at Columbia University. This building features a mix of laboratories, two levels of library space, a lobby and café, a 200-seat lecture hall and various classrooms and research workspaces, and is designed to promote interdisciplinary study.

Replacement of a Rare Hanover Skewed Bascule Print E-mail
Hamilton Avenue Bridge The Hamilton Avenue Bridge in Brooklyn—one of four Hanover skew bascule bridges ever constructed—is a unique and complex movable structure. On February 25, 2009, Keith Griesing of Hardesty & Hanover presented a technical lecture to the Structures Group on the challenges involved in replacing this movable bridge during an accelerated construction schedule.
